suitor
1. One who sues, petitions, or entreats; a petitioner; an applicant. "She hath been a suitor to me for her brother." (Shak)
2. Especially, one who solicits a woman in marriage; a wooer; a lover.
3. One who attends a court as plaintiff, defendant, petitioner, appellant, witness, juror, or the like.
Source: Websters Dictionary
